#f367fa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f367fa is composed of 95.3% red, 40.4%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.8% cyan, 58.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 297.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 69.2%. #f367fa color hex could be obtained by blending #ffceff with #e700f5. Closest websafe color is: #ff66ff.

Shades and Tints of #f367fa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120113 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f367fa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1afb2 is the less saturated color, while #f367fa is the most saturated one.
